Recently the Aurora would not start - initially thought it was starter. Then it started. Several months ago the same event happened and I took out of 'Park and into neutral. Engine started. It just happened again. Take it out of Park and into Neutral and it started.
As anyone experienced this situation? Yes it is getting old but runs well and would like to determine what the problem could be.

I wonder whether it is the neutral safety switch on the shifter or not. I would guess that or the ignition switch.
